Position Overview
We are hiring a Clinical Affairs Specialist. The Clinical Affairs Specialist will be responsible for assisting in the development and generation of Clinical Evaluation Plans and Reports (CEPs, CERs), conducting clinical literature searches, performing analysis of clinical literature, and evaluating and reviewing clinical data, generated both pre and post-market for medical devices and in vitro diagnostic devices. In addition, the Clinical Affairs Specialist will assist in performing annual activities associated with Post Market Surveillance (PMS) program, including but not limited to, preparing and writing plans, reports and Post Market Clinical Follow-Up (PMCF).
Company Overview
FUJIFILM Irvine Scientific, Inc. is a global leader in the innovation and manufacture of cell culture solutions for Life Science and Medical markets, providing products and services that assist customers in advancing healthcare initiatives. Working across discovery research, cell and gene therapy, reproductive medicine and cytogenetics, as well as the large-scale production of biotherapeutics and vaccines, the Company is trusted by researchers, manufacturers, and clinicians worldwide. For over 50 years, FUJIFILM Irvine Scientific’s Mission has been to empower all who bring medicines and treatments to life with unmatched quality and responsiveness in its products and custom solutions, providing customers with the vital resources needed to enrich human lives through innovative, accessible therapies. The Company’s facilities adhere to both ISO and FDA regulations, with manufacturing facilities that follow cGMP guidelines in the USA, Japan, and the Netherlands, and a media optimization center in China. All sites prioritize strategies that adhere to the FUJIFILM Sustainability Value Plan 2030 for sustainable growth. FUJIFILM Irvine Scientific, Inc. is a subsidiary of FUJIFILM Holdings America Corporation reporting to FUJIFILM Holdings Corporation.
Job Description
Responsibilities
- Collaborate on project schedule, timelines and project tracking tools for Clinical Evaluation, PMS and Post Market Clinical Follow-up (PMCF) processes for all medical devices and IVDs.
- Assist in the development and preparation of the Clinical Evaluation Plan and Clinical Evaluation Reports (CERs) per MDR 2017/745 and MEDDEV2.7.1 to meet essential requirements in support of submission for CE mark application to obtain Declaration of Conformity and EU market clearance, recertification and proposed indication/labeling changes, as well as CER updates to maintain EU product conformance (class IIb and III products)
- Assist in providing evaluation of clinical and safety data assessments of post-marketing events.
- Assist in creation of PMCF plans and reports, and Summary of Safety and Clinical Performance (SSCP) documents
- Conducts systematic, comprehensive searches of published clinical literature; assists in writing clear and effective generation of search protocols and reports, examination of clinical evidence and provide input to risk assessment and product labeling as well as clinical / regulatory strategies
- Stay current on clinical research and developments as well as literature related to FUJIFILM Irvine Scientific Products. Provide critical analysis and summary as needed.
- Assist with collecting, analyzing, trending and reporting on safety data to proactively identify potential adverse safety risks or performance trends.
- Ensure, in conjunction with R&D and other personnel, that the clinical requirements of the product are adequately addressed
- Assist with organization and execution of pre-launch clinical usability trials in conjunction with R&D, as needed
- Collaborate with cross-function team members to ensure compliance to applicable regulations, standards, and company policies.
- Preparation of relevant information / responses for regulatory submissions, working with other members of the RA department
- Assist in the preparation and maintenance of product registrations that include, but are not limited, to the following:
- Renewal of Technical Files and communication with corresponding Agents (EU AR, China, etc.)
- US FDA 510(k) Premarket Notifications
- Technical Files for EU and EU AR
- Assist with, but not limited to, the following:
- Internal/External and Customer Audits, as it relates to clinical data
- Change assessment to product design, specifications, or product manufacturing processes
- Writing and/or revising regulatory related standard operating procedures
- Preparing monthly reports on product registration status
